Have a read at our recently published article. Our main finding is that the survival of Eurasian lynx across Europe 🇪🇺 is driven mainly by human-caused mortalities 🪦, in particular illegal killing. doi.org/10.1111/cobi.1…

Did you know every leopard has a unique roar? New research is using bioacoustics to identify leopards by their roars to help inform management plans for these elusive carnivores.  Read more 👇 wildlife.org/leopard-roars-…

"New research reveals how predators and prey adjust their behaviours in space and time! 📷 Using camera-trap data from Brazil and Suriname, we found that red-rumped agoutis adjust their activity patterns in response to ocelots' presence." buff.ly/40QU0hz

On #moose/#elk in Europe "the retreat of A. alces in large areas of Europe was likely caused by anthropogenic landscape change (..) and overhunting by humans during the late #Holocene rather than by climate warming" sciencedirect.com/science/articl… #alces #defaunation #Holocene #megafauna
